Hillary
Hillary Clinton is entering the presidential race in a cloud of
scandal surrounding foreign contributions to the Clinton family
foundation and her use of a private email account and server to
conduct official business while secretary of state. But she and her
husband are no strangers to scandal.
Travelgate
Soon after her husband became president in 1993, first lady Hillary
Clinton allegedly engineered the firing of seven employees of the
White House travel office and the hiring of a firm with ties to the
Clintons to replace them. Multiple investigations absolved the
president of involvement but Hillary Clinton was found to have made
false statements to investigators.
Hillarycare secrecy
When first lady Hillary Clinton convened her task force to create her
husband's national healthcare program, it included multiple
representatives from government, the health and insurance industries
and academics. Despite the obvious potential for conflicts of interest
in closed deliberations, the task force's meetings were kept secret
throughout its existence.
Whitewater
In the late 1970s and early 1980s, Bill and Hillary Clinton were
associates of Jim and Susan McDougal in the Whitewater Development
Corp., an Arkansas real estate investment firm that went under when
McDougal's Madison Guaranty Savings & Loan was closed by federal
regulators for illegal accounting. Taxpayers lost $73 million due to
Guaranty. The Clintons lost an estimated $67,000 on their investment,
but McDougal helped pay off Bill Clinton's campaign debts, and Hillary
Clinton's law firm received an unknown sum in fees for representing a
Guaranty project that also failed.
Filegate
Hundreds of FBI background files on officials in previous Republican
presidential administrations were improperly given in 1993 and 1994 to
Craig Livingstone, the director of White House security who was a
Hillary Clinton favorite. No illegal activity was ever proven, and
Livingstone ultimately resigned.
Removing files from Vince Foster's office
Vince Foster was President Clinton's deputy White House counsel and
long-time friend of Hillary Clinton. He committed suicide in 1993, and
his body was found in a park just across the Potomac River from the
White House. Files were also allegedly removed from his White House
office before investigators were able to secure it as part of the
official probe into his death.
Lost Rose Law Firm billing records
Congressional and Justice Department investigators began issuing
subpoenas in 1994 for Hillary Clinton's billing records as a partner
in the Rose law firm at the center of the Whitewater scandal. She said
her role was incidental, but when the records mysteriously turned up
in the White House in 1996, they showed she met repeatedly with key
figures in the scandal.
Commerce Department's "pay to play" junkets
Seats on Commerce Department international trade missions were sold to
corporate figures in return for big contributions to President
Clinton's 1996 re-election campaign. Commerce Secretary Ron Brown, who
was reported to have opposed the scheme, died when one of the missions
crashed in Croatia, leading independent counsel Daniel Pearson to
leave his investigation unfinished.
Renting Lincoln Bedroom
More than 800 people stayed overnight in the Lincoln bedroom of the
White House during President Bill Clinton's tenure. At least $5.4
million in campaign contributions from many of those guests went into
Clinton's re-election effort. Among the paying guests were movie
producer Steven Spielberg, Dreamworks SKG head David Geffen and
long-time Hollywood powerhouse Lew Wasserman.
John Huang
A close associate of Indonesian industrialist James Riady, Huang
initially was appointed deputy secretary of commerce in 1993. By 1995,
however, he moved to the Democratic National Committee where he
generated hundreds of thousands of dollars in illegal contributions
from foreign sources. Huang later pleaded guilty to one felony count
of campaign finance violations.
Charlie Trie
Like John Huang, Trie raised hundreds of thousands of dollars in
illegal contributions from foreign sources to Democratic campaign
entities. He was a regular White House visitor and arranged meetings
of foreign operators with Clinton, including one who was a Chinese
arms dealer. His $450,000 contribution to Clinton's legal defense fund
was returned after it was found to have been largely funded by Asian
interests. Trie was convicted of violating campaign finance laws in
1998.
Johnny Chung
Gave more than $366,000 to the Democratic National Committee prior to
the 1996 campaign, but it was returned after officials learned it came
from illegal foreign sources. Chung later told a special Senate
committee investigating 1996 Clinton campaign fund-raising that
$35,000 of his contributions came from individuals in Chinese
intelligence. Chung pleaded guilty to bank fraud, tax evasion and
campaign finance violations.
No controlling legal authority
Then-Vice President Al Gore repeated the phrase "there is no
controlling legal authority" at least seven times during a news
conference called to explain his multiple telephone calls from the
White House to solicit contributions to the Clinton-Gore re-election
campaign in 1996. In fact, the law was and remains clear that partisan
campaign contributions cannot be solicited on or using federal
property.
Monica Lewinsky and impeachment
President Clinton became only the second chief executive ever
impeached by the House of Representatives in 1998 after being found
guilty of obstructing justice and committing perjury in connection
with a grand jury investigation of his sexual relationship in the
White House with intern Monica Lewinsky. He remained in office,
however, after the Senate failed to convict him. When the news of the
Lewinsky scandal broke, Hillary famously blamed a "vast right-wing
conspiracy that has been conspiring against my husband since the day
he announced for president."
Pardongate
Shortly before leaving the Oval Office, Bill Clinton issued a number
of controversial pardons for controversial individuals represented by
lawyers with ties to the administration. The most controversial was
convicted tax evader Marc Rich who was pardoned after his former wife
made big contributions to the Clinton presidential library and to
Hillary Clinton's 2000 Senate campaign.
The Bosnia airport sniper lie
During her unsuccessful 2008 campaign for the Democratic presidential
campaign, Hillary Clinton claimed to have come under sniper fire
during her arrival as first lady at an airport in Bosnia in 1996. She
recanted her claim after CBS News broadcast video of the arrival that
demonstrated there was no sniper fire.
The email scandal
While serving as secretary of state from 2009 to 2013, Hillary Clinton
used a private email account and a server located at her residence in
Chappaqua, N.Y., to conduct official government business. In a March
10, 2015, news conference at the United Nations, she said she did this
as a matter of personal "convenience" and that she deleted thousands
of emails she considered personal. Federal laws and regulations
require government employees to preserve personal emails that deal
with official business.
The Clinton Foundation
After leaving the White House in 2001, Bill Clinton established a
foundation in his name to raise funds for his presidential library. In
the years since, the foundation - now known as the "Bill, Hillary and
Chelsea Clinton Foundation" - has raised hundreds of millions of
dollars for worthy causes, with much of it coming from foreign
governments, corporations and individuals. Critics claim the
foundation is a tool for special interests to cultivate favorable
relationships with the former and possible future president.
